Into the Bretton Woods
from La Ruta del Clima · host La Ruta del Clima
Our team talked with Jon Sward, Environment Project Manager at the Bretton Woods Project. We discussed with him how institutions such as the World Bank and International Monetary Fund work to align their goals with the Paris Agreement, the recentV20 proposal of a "fit-for-climate" global financial architecture, and the much talked about Bridgetown initiative. A podcast in English is part of the effort of La Ruta del Clima to make known Latin American perspectives in globalized climate governance. La Ruta del Clima Radio brings voices from all over Latin America to address climate change governance from a regional perspective.
